Hi

What elements should be listed for an entry in an updated trading stamps catalogue?

The current elements are:
Name on stamp
Is stamp a generic design with the firm name inserted
Stamp or image reference 
denomination (if given)
cash value (if given)
color
size
perforation
paper
printed control (if used)
overprint (if used)
backprint (if used)

What element (if any) that should be added
What element (if any) that should be deleted

Should catalog contain only US, only Us & Canada, Worldwide stamps?
What size should the image be, full size, double size?
Should hardcopy catalog be in color, in black & white with CD version in color

Hi,

I am slowly making progress on a new edition of my book on Deposit, rebate, Savings & Trading Stamps.Three things add to the slowness: 1) I'm 87, 2) I got cooped by the Baltimore (MD) Philatelic Society to help move, reorganize and computerize their library, 3) last summer I started having vision problems and have had several operations and procedures and more to come.
I have identified over 5500 different plan names. Next I have to scan in over 10,000 images and then describe them.
I had a target of September 2017 for completion of not only doing the T/S book but also a new one on US Labor Union dues and assessment stamps and an update on the thousand plus page book on perfins and punched US (including state and local) revenue stamps.
